First place I ate in Strasbourg, worthy of its name. I really really enjoyed the steak tartare, you could see they followed the original recipe, the meat was cut by hand and they didn’t use any minced meat. The portions were big enough to satisfy a hungry appetite and the ambient around the place was magnificent. The service was quick and welcoming. The quality of the food was great and they had the classical Happy Hour and home brewed beer. Was not dissatisfied or disappointed at all. 9/10
branislav andelbranislav andel
We went here only because the place was spacious enough to fit our non-french stroller (most of the restaurants in the centre are like 25m2 packed with 20 tables). But we were positively surprised, the service was good, friendly people and delicious food. I had only issue with the chicken meat being a bit raw, but I guess it's the way they make it in France. They do not serve the traditional Alsace specialities but more common meals.
